Learning Collaborative

Learning Collaborative members lead departments in assessing and making modifications as necessary to existing and emerging activities to ensure optimum student learning and development of essential skills.

FY22 Planning Tool
We reviewed the planning tool shared with Leadership Team on May 4. There are three goals for this tool:

  1. Help departments intentionally plan experiences that will occur in FY22
  2. Collect needed information on behalf of SA 2025
  3. Allow us to see the whole programmatic picture of UGA Student Affairs

Several updates were made to this tool since it was first created last year, including the removal of several columns and replacing others with questions that will provide more meaningful data. LC members were asked to work with their directors and other teammates to help complete the tool by July 16.

Plans for Summer
Over the summer, the LC will not be meeting regularly. Instead, 5 workshops were identified as continued learning opportunities for the LC. These workshops will also be open to anyone in the division. Topics include: the improvement cycle, assessment tools, how to write SLOs, curriculum mapping, and how to tell your story using data. In addition to attending these workshops, LC members (and colleagues as needed) will be meeting individually with Annie to work on the planning tool, departmental curriculum mapping, updates to Xitracs, and updates to job descriptions to incorporate work with the LC.
